The microscope in cell studies — practice question

A student used a stage micrometer scale to calibrate an eyepiece graticule. The diagram shows the student’s combined view of the stage micrometer scale and the eyepiece graticule. The divisions on the stage micrometer scale are $0.1\,\text{mm}$ apart. After removing the stage micrometer scale, the student examined a slide containing blood cells. Because the same lenses were kept in place, the magnification did not change. Using the eyepiece graticule, the student measured the diameter of one of the white blood cells on the slide and found it to be $8$ eyepiece units. What is the correct diameter of this white blood cell in micrometers?

  • A$0.2$
  • B$0.8$
  • C$20$
  • D$800$
